How to submit music to KVSC.

KVSC 88.1 FM is accepting submissions from independent artists right now. It's a college station in St. Cloud, Minnesota, and it plays freeform / all genres, indie, hip-hop, r&b, jazz, blues, folk, punk, electronic, country, latin, world, rock. This page is what we've verified about how KVSC takes music from independent artists; the actual submission contact is on your Rotation sheet.

Posted rules / notesAccepts CDs, vinyl and MP3s only, no tapes, DATS, websites, video, reel to reel or minidisks; prefers whole albums or EPs to singles; MP3s emailed to [contact on your sheet] or physical to the Music Department at [address on your sheet] South, 27 Stewart Hall, SCSU, Saint Cloud -4498; Minnesota artists should conspicuously label their music as local; one press sheet only, less is more.

What to send KVSC

  1. KVSC takes music by email, which means your subject line is doing real work. Make it obvious what the message is before it's opened: genre, artist, track, and the word clean if it applies.
  2. Send the clean edit if you have one. KVSC is FCC-bound during the day like nearly every station on this list, and a clean version simply gets played more often.
  3. WAV is safest, 320 kbps MP3 is the floor. Anything below that gets noticed quickly on a broadcast chain.
  4. Then wait. Give it about two weeks, send one polite follow-up, and let it go after that. Music directors remember the artists who were easy to deal with.

★ KUOM · 106.5 FM
Radio K · Minneapolis, MN · College
How they take music → Web form · Dedicated submissions page. Digital: email the music department with a link to a.zip on Google Drive, Dropbox or similar; they ask for the highest quality digital files and prefer lossless.wav or.flac. Bandcamp is fine, send a download code or a link to the release if it is free. Physical: Radio K - KUOM, University of Minnesota, 610 Rarig Center, 330 21st Ave. S, Minneapolis,. They play an eclectic mix of independent music old and new and do not generally play classical or top 40. Many specialty shows may play a record even if it is not added to general rotation, so check the specialty shows page. Local artists are asked to note LOCAL on the package or in the email subject line.
